MMSZ4690-HE3-18 by Vishay Intertechnology

Vishay Intertechnology's MMSZ4690-HE3-18 Zener Diode has a nominal reference voltage of 5.6V, max power dissipation of 0.5W, and operates in temperatures ranging from -55 to 150°C. Ideal for applications requiring precise voltage regulation in automotive electronics and industrial equipment.

Manufacturer Highlights

Vishay Intertechnology

Vishay Intertechnology, Inc. is a renowned American manufacturer of discrete semiconductors and passive electronic components that have been used in many consumer products and industrial applications worldwide. Founded by Polish-born businessman Felix Zandman in 1962, Vishay has grown to become one of the world's largest manufacturers of these components, with a strong presence in every major market around the globe. The company also offers value-added solutions such as its patented passive components, replacing a number of legacy parts with more reliable, cost effective solutions.
